Tamarama Beach is nestled between Bondi Beach and Bronte Beach on Sydney's eastern coastline. It's a small, secluded beach hidden within a cove, flanked by two rocky headlands, offering expansive views of the Pacific Ocean.

Although the beach itself is not very wide, it boasts a charming appeal with its soft sandy shores, natural rocky cliffs, and a more relaxed atmosphere compared to Bondi Beach. Behind the beach lies Tamarama Park, which features lawns, picnic areas, and relaxation spots with beautiful ocean views.

This beach is affectionately known as Glamarama, reflecting its image as a popular spot among Sydneysiders, tourists, and beach lovers. Visitors often come to sunbathe, enjoy the views, stroll along the shore, and capture coastal photographs, especially on clear days.

Tamarama Beach is one of the key resting points along the Bondi to Coogee Coastal Walk, a renowned coastal path connecting Bondi Beach, Tamarama Beach, Bronte Beach, Clovelly Beach, and Coogee Beach. Along the entire route, you can continuously enjoy views of small coves, rocky cliffs, beaches, and the ocean panorama.

For those starting their walk from Bondi Beach, Tamarama Beach serves as an ideal first stop to rest, have a drink, and admire the scenery before continuing to Bronte Beach and other destinations along the Bondi to Coogee Coastal Walk.

The waters at Tamarama Beach typically have strong waves and can be prone to rip currents, making it more popular among experienced surfers than beginners. Those wishing to swim should check the sea conditions with lifeguards and only swim between the red and yellow flags. If no flags are posted, swimming is not recommended.

At Tamarama Park, there are lawns, picnic areas, shelters, BBQ facilities, a children's playground, outdoor exercise equipment, public restrooms, and food and drink stalls, making it perfect for relaxing with family or friends.


How to Get There

Train and Bus

  • Take a train from Sydney city center to Bondi Junction Station.
  • Transfer to bus route 381, which operates a loop service between Bondi Junction and Tamarama.
  • Alight at Tamarama Beach stop on Tamarama Marine Drive.
  • Bus route 362, running between Rose Bay and Coogee, also stops at Tamarama Beach.
  • It is advisable to check bus schedules and routes before traveling.

From Bondi Beach

  • Walk along the Bondi to Coogee Coastal Walk from Bondi Beach to Tamarama Beach.
  • The walk takes approximately 20–30 minutes, depending on your starting point and time spent sightseeing.
  • The path includes stairs and some ramps; wear comfortable walking shoes.

By Car

  • From Sydney city center, it takes about 20–30 minutes, depending on traffic conditions.
  • Street parking is available near the beach but is limited.
  • On weekends and during summer, public transportation is recommended.

Travel Tips
  • Ideal as a resting point during the Bondi to Coogee Coastal Walk.
  • Mornings are best for walking and photography, as the weather is cooler and crowds are thinner.
  • Wear appropriate walking shoes, as some parts of the path include stairs and ramps.
  • Bring water, a hat, sunglasses, and sunscreen, especially during summer.
  • Always check weather conditions, ocean waves, and lifeguard warnings before swimming.
  • Swim only between the red and yellow flags.
  • If no flags are posted or no lifeguards are on duty, do not swim.
  • Parking is limited; traveling by bus or walking from Bondi Beach is more convenient.

Admission Fee:

  • No admission fee

Operating Hours:

  • Open daily, 24 hours

Lifeguard Patrol Hours:

  • October–April: 6:00 AM–7:00 PM
  • May–September: 7:00 AM–5:30 PM
  • Hours may change depending on weather and sea conditions.

Facilities:

  • Public restrooms
  • Showers and changing rooms
  • Lawns and picnic areas
  • Shelters and BBQ facilities
  • Children's playground
  • Outdoor exercise equipment
  • Food and beverage stalls
  • On-duty lifeguards during specified hours
